Corey Chambers (Winnipeg, MB) lost 7-1 to Kelly Knapp (Saskatoon, SK) in the Final To advance to the championship game, Chambers won 7-2 over Jason Ackerman (Regina, SK) in the semifinals of the 2021 SaskTour Men's Moose Jaw in Saskatoon, Saskatchewan; and won 5-1 over Josh Bryden (Regina, SK) in the quarterfinals. of the 2021 SaskTour Men's Moose Jaw in Saskatoon, Saskatchewan;
Chambers finished 2-2 in the 14 team SaskTour Men's Moose Jaw qualifying round, held November 19 - 21, 2021 in , . In their opening game, Chambers lost 6-5 to Jason Jacobson (Saskatoon, SK), droppimg another game, 7-5 to Knapp where Chambers responded with a 7-5 win over Brett Behm (Regina, SK). Chambers won 7-3 against Shane Vollman (Regina, SK) in their final qualifying round match.
With their runner-up finish at the SaskTour Men's Moose Jaw, Chambers take home 11.429 world rankings points along with the $1,310CDN prize. Chambers move up 3 spots after posting a net gain of 8.45 points improving upon their best 3 results so far this season, ranking 34th overall with 99.279 total points on the World Ranking Standings. Chambers ranks 43rd over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 40.897 points earned so far this season.
